tips, tricks & Other recipes

Here are some tips and tricks to make the best dairy-free oat milk.

  • It doesn’t matter if you use rolled oats or instant oats. Your milk will be delicious. I personally prefer rolled oats, however.
  • Use an old kitchen towel or an old t-shirt to strain the oat milk if you don’t have a nut milk bag. You can also use any cheesecloth.
  • It is better if you make your oat milk in a highspeed blender like the Vitamix, but any other blender will work.
  • Do not blend for more than 40 seconds, this can make it slimy.

Ingredients
 
 

  • 1 cup of rolled oats use certified gluten-free oats if you are gluten intolerant
  • 4 cups of water

Instructions
 

  • Soak the rolled oats in water for 30 minutes to an hour.
  • Drain and rinse well.
  • Put them in the blender with 4 cups of fresh water and blend for about 1-2 minutes.
  • Strain the milk with a very fine strainer, an old kitchen towel or a nut-milk bag.
  • Store it in a glass container with a lid in the fridge, it will keep for 4-6 days.

Notes

Options to flavor the oat milk:
  • 1 tablespoon of maple syrup
  • 2 pitted dates and a pinch of salt
  • pinch of cinnamon
  • teaspoon of vanilla
